Understanding the Basics of 3D Pens and Their Role in Creative Industries

3D pens are handheld devices that extrude thermoplastic filaments, allowing users to draw three-dimensional objects freehand or in precise detail. They function similarly to 2D pens but add a third dimension, providing limitless possibilities for innovation in Arts & Crafts, prototyping, jewelry making, education, and design.

The Factors Influencing 3 d Pen Price

The cost of a 3D pen varies significantly based on multiple factors. Understanding these parameters will help you choose a device that offers the best value and features suitable for your needs. Here are the primary considerations:

1. Features and Functionality

High-end 3D pens come equipped with adjustable flow rates, temperature controls, ergonomic designs, and compatibility with different filament types. Devices with advanced features naturally command higher prices but provide superior precision, ease of use, and durability.

2. Brand and Quality

Leading brands like 3doodler, MYNT3D, and SCRIB3D are known for reliability, innovation, and customer support. Established brands tend to price their products higher but often include warranties and better build quality, influencing the overall 3 d pen price.

3. Material Compatibility

Some pens support only specific filament types such as ABS, PLA, or PETG, while others offer multi-material compatibility. Versatile pens with multiple options usually have a premium price point due to their expanded capabilities.

4. Design and Ergonomics

Comfort-oriented, lightweight, and ergonomic pens are preferred for prolonged use, especially for educational or artistic purposes. These design considerations impact manufacturing costs, reflected in the retail price.

5. Warranty and Customer Support

Premium models often come with extended warranties and dedicated customer support, factors which can proportionally influence cost but contribute to long-term satisfaction and value.

Typical Price Range of 3D Pens in the Market

The 3 d pen price varies broadly based on the aforementioned characteristics, but here’s a general classification to help you navigate the options:

Budget-Friendly 3D Pens (Under $50)

  • Suitable for beginners and children
  • Basic features, limited control over temperature and speed
  • Ideal for casual use and introductory learning
  • Examples: Simplistic models from lesser-known brands

Mid-Range 3D Pens ($50 - $150)

  • Offers adjustable settings and better ergonomics
  • Support for multiple filament types
  • More durable construction, suitable for hobbyists and students
  • Popular brands include MYNT3D, Scribbler, and 3Doodler Start+

Premium 3D Pens ($150 and above)

  • Advanced features such as dual extrusion, LCD screens, and precise temperature control
  • Ergonomic, lightweight, and professional-grade design
  • Ideal for artists, professionals, and commercial use
  • Brands like 3Doodler Create+, 3Doodler Pro, and professional-grade models from MakerBot or other specialized manufacturers
